DLL files often play a critical role in system operations. Despite their importance, these files can sometimes source system errors. Below we consider some of the most frequently encountered faults associated with DLL files.

  • The file ash_reg.dll is missing: This message means that the system was unable to locate the DLL file needed for a particular operation or software. The absence of this file could be due to a flawed installation process or an aggressive antivirus action.
  • This application failed to start because ash_reg.dll was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This message suggests that the application is trying to run a DLL file that it can't locate, which may be due to deletion or displacement of the DLL file. Reinstallation could potentially restore the necessary DLL file to its correct location.
  • Ash_reg.dll Access Violation: This points to a situation where a process has attempted to interact with ash_reg.dll in a way that violates system or application rules. This might be due to incorrect programming, memory overflows, or the running process lacking necessary permissions.
  • Ash_reg.dll is either not designed to run on Windows or it contains an error: This message indicates that the DLL file is either not compatible with your Windows version or has an internal problem. It could be due to a programming error in the DLL, or an attempt to use a DLL from a different version of Windows.
  • Ash_reg.dll not found: This error message suggests that the DLL file required for a certain operation or program is not present in your system. It may have been unintentionally removed during a software update or system cleanup.

Run a System File Checker (SFC) to Fix the Ash_reg.dll Error

Run a System File Checker (SFC) to Fix the Ash_reg.dll Error Thumbnail
Difficulty
Expert
Steps
7
Time Required
10 minutes
Sections
3
Description

In this guide, we will fix ash_reg.dll errors by scanning Windows system files.

Step 1: Open Command Prompt

Step 1: Open Command Prompt Thumbnail
  1. Press the Windows key.

  2. Type Command Prompt in the search bar.

  3.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.

Step 2: Run SFC Scan

Step 2: Run SFC Scan Thumbnail
  1. In the Command Prompt window, type sfc /scannow and press Enter.

  2. Allow the System File Checker to scan your system for errors.

Step 3: Review Results and Repair Errors

Step 3: Review Results and Repair Errors Thumbnail
  1. Review the scan results once completed.

  2. Follow the on-screen instructions to repair any errors found.
